Major Electrical Issues Properly Handled by Professionals
Whenever electrical issues take place in a home, it's imperative to identify which problems require professional expertise. Regular electrical problems that should be entrusted to professional electricians encompass frequent circuit breaker trips, which may reveal overloads or faulty wiring.
Flickering lights may demonstrate greater issues, such as faulty connections or aging wiring systems. Additionally, outlets that feel warm or give off a scorched odor pose significant fire hazards and should be inspected right away.
An additional worry is the installation of new electrical systems or fixtures, which often necessitates following local safety codes and standards. Homeowners should also get expert help for any electrical projects involving the main service panel, as errors in this area can cause dangerous situations.

How Can I Identify the Red Flags of Electrical Troubles in My Home?
Warning signs of electrical problems consist of flickering lights, circuit breakers that trip, outlets becoming warm, burning smells, and switches that are discolored. Unusual sounds coming from outlets or appliances could also mean potential issues needing immediate action from a trained electrician.
How Regularly Should I Get My Electrical System Inspected?
Property owners should have their electrical systems inspected every three to five years. Routine inspections help spot possible concerns early, ensuring safety and efficiency while lowering dangers associated with outdated or faulty electrical components in the home.

What Would I Undertake in Case of an Electrical Emergency?
If an electrical emergency occurs, you should promptly shut off the power at the circuit breaker, steer clear of live wires, and contact a qualified electrician for assistance. Safety should always be the top priority.
